Understanding Cost Drivers
Thermal transfer setups require ribbons, which add a per‑print cost and generate ongoing waste. Direct thermal till rolls system eliminates ribbon expense entirely, offering immediate savings on consumables.
Eliminating Ribbon Expenses
Shifting to direct‑thermal rolls not only cuts ribbon purchases but also extends printhead life—thermal transfer setups can halve printhead lifespan compared to direct‑thermal due to ribbon friction.
Bulk Purchasing Strategies
- Volume Discounts: Many suppliers offer tiered pricing starting at 500‑roll orders.
- Free Shipping Thresholds: Align reorder quantities to hit free delivery minimums.
- Subscription Programs: Automated shipments lock in prices and prevent stockouts.
Energy and Maintenance Savings
Direct‑thermal printers often use less power and require fewer maintenance interventions, reducing utility bills and technician visits. Over a year, these savings can offset equipment upgrade costs.
